The Short Answer — It Depends on What "Water Only" Really Means

Here's where most people get confused. When someone says "growing in water," they might mean three different things. And each one has a different answer.

Water propagation. This is temporary. You take a cutting, stick it in water, and wait for roots to grow. The cutting lives off its own stored energy.

Plain water works fine for 4 to 8 weeks. Once roots appear, you either move it to soil or start feeding it.

Vase plant. This is a plant that lives in water permanently. You see it in restaurants and offices. The plant stays in a vase or jar, sometimes for years.

But here's the catch. Those plants are getting fed. Someone adds liquid fertilizer to the water, or the plant gets replaced every few months.

Hydroponics. This is a controlled system where plants grow in a nutrient solution. The water is oxygenated, pH-balanced, and packed with everything the plant needs. It's not "water only." It's water plus science.

So when you ask "Can plants grow in water only?" the real question is clearer: can a plant live in plain tap water, with nothing added, for months or years? The answer is no. Not for most species.

Plain water lacks nitrogen, phosphorus, potassium, and all the micronutrients roots need to keep growing.

The Two Big Variables That Decide Your Answer

Two factors determine whether your plant will thrive or die in water. Get these right, and you're set. Get them wrong, and you'll be staring at yellow leaves and slimy roots within weeks.

Are You Rooting a Cutting or Keeping a Plant Alive Long-Term?

This is the biggest variable. A cutting is like a battery. It has stored energy from the parent plant.

That energy fuels root growth for a few weeks. During this window, plain water is fine. The cutting doesn't need food yet.

But once roots form, the battery runs out. The plant needs nutrients. If you keep it in plain water, it will survive for a while.

It might even look okay for a month. But eventually, it starves.

If your goal is to keep a plant in water for more than 6 weeks, you're no longer doing water propagation. You're doing passive hydroponics. And that requires fertilizer.

What Kind of Plant Are We Talking About?

Not all plants can handle water. Some evolved to grow in swamps and riverbanks. Their roots are built for wet, low-oxygen conditions.

Others come from dry, well-draining soil. Their roots rot if they sit in water for more than a few days.

Plants that thrive in water long-term share a few traits. They have thick, fleshy stems that can store oxygen. They produce "water roots" that are different from soil roots.

These water roots are thinner, more translucent, and adapted to absorb nutrients from liquid.

Plants that flop in water usually have fine, hairy roots that suffocate quickly. They also tend to be sensitive to bacteria and fungi that grow in stagnant water.

Decision Tree: Where Do You Fit?

Let's make this practical. Use this decision tree to figure out what you should do with your plant.

Branch 1: You Just Want to Root a Cutting

If you only want to grow roots before moving the plant to soil, plain water is perfect. Here's what to do.

  • Take a cutting with at least one node (the bump where leaves grow).
  • Remove the lower leaves so they don't sit in water.
  • Place it in a clean jar with room-temperature tap water.
  • Change the water every 5 to 7 days.
  • Wait for roots to reach 1 to 2 inches long.
  • Move to soil or start feeding.

Plain water works great here. No fertilizer needed. You're just buying time while the cutting does its thing.

Branch 2: You Want to Keep a Plant in Water Long-Term

If you want a plant that lives in water for months or years, you need to add nutrients. This is not optional. Here's what you need.

  • A plant that adapts to water (see the next section).
  • A container that's opaque or dark glass to prevent algae.
  • A liquid hydroponic fertilizer or a general-purpose houseplant fertilizer diluted to 1/4 strength.
  • A water change schedule every 1 to 2 weeks.

Without fertilizer, the plant will survive for a few weeks. Then it will start showing nutrient deficiency. Yellow leaves, stunted growth, and pale stems are the first signs.

Branch 3: You're Moving a Soil Plant Into Water

This is the trickiest situation. A plant that grew in soil has soil roots. Those roots are thick, hairy, and designed to anchor in a solid medium.

They don't transition well to water.

If you want to move a soil plant to water, you need to wash the roots thoroughly. Remove all soil. Then place the plant in water.

The soil roots will die back, and new water roots will grow. This process takes 2 to 4 weeks. During this time, the plant will look stressed.

Some leaves may yellow and drop.

The 4-Week Rule: Why Plain Water Runs Out of Steam

Here's the timeline that most people don't know about. It explains why your water-grown plant looks great for a month, then suddenly falls apart.

Week 1 to 2. The cutting or plant is living off stored energy. It might grow new roots. The water looks clear.

Everything seems fine.

Week 3 to 4. The stored nutrients run low. The plant starts scavenging from its lower leaves. You might see a slight yellowing on the oldest leaves.

This is normal.

Week 5 to 6. Nutrient deficiency hits hard. Leaves turn pale yellow. New growth stops.

The plant looks weak and stretched. If you haven't added fertilizer by now, the plant will slowly decline.

Week 7 and beyond. Without intervention, the plant enters survival mode. It stops growing. It may drop leaves.

Eventually, it dies from starvation.

This yellowing you see in the image above is classic nitrogen deficiency. The plant has used up its reserves. It's now pulling nutrients from the oldest leaves to feed new growth.

In a properly fed plant, those leaves stay green and healthy.

What happens if you just change the water? Tap water contains very few nutrients. Some municipal water supplies have trace amounts of calcium, magnesium, and potassium.

But not enough to sustain a plant. A water change only refreshes the oxygen. It doesn't add food.

The only way to keep a plant healthy in water long-term is to add a complete liquid fertilizer. Look for one labeled for hydroponic use or a general-purpose formula diluted to one-quarter strength. Apply it every time you change the water.

Best Plants for Long-Term Water Growing (and the Ones That Flop)

Not all plants are built for water. Some adapt beautifully. Others rot within days.

Here are the winners and the ones to avoid.

Plants That Thrive in Water

These species produce water roots quickly and tolerate low-oxygen conditions. They can live in water for months or years with proper feeding.

  • Pothos (Epipremnum aureum). The champ of water growing. It roots in days and grows indefinitely in water. Just add fertilizer.
  • Philodendron (heartleaf or Brasil). Similar to Pothos. Easy, fast, and forgiving.
  • Lucky Bamboo (Dracaena sanderiana). Actually not bamboo. It naturally grows in water in its native habitat. Keep the nodes above the water line.
  • Spider Plant (Chlorophytum comosum). Produces plantlets that root easily in water. The parent plant can also transition.
  • Peace Lily (Spathiphyllum). Can grow in water, but needs regular fertilizer. Roots may get slimy without weekly water changes.
  • Chinese Evergreen (Aglaonema). Slow grower, but adapts well. Keep it in indirect light.
  • Coleus. Roots in water within days. Great for short-term displays.
  • Begonia (wax or rex). Roots easily. Can stay in water for months with feeding.

Plants That Fail in Water

These species rot quickly or refuse to produce water roots. Avoid them for water-only setups.

  • Succulents and cacti. Their roots need dry periods. Constant moisture causes rot.
  • Most woody plants (roses, lavender, herbs like rosemary). They need soil for structure and drainage.
  • Orchids. Their roots need air circulation. Water suffocates them.
  • Ferns. They need high humidity and well-draining soil. Water roots don't form.
  • Snake Plant (Sansevieria). Can survive in water for a while, but prone to rot. Not recommended.
  • ZZ Plant (Zamioculcas zamiifolia). Roots rot easily. The rhizomes store water, so they don't need more.

If you're not sure about a plant, try a cutting first. Put it in water and see what happens. If roots appear within 2 weeks, you're in good shape.

If the stem gets mushy, that plant isn't for water.
